如何利用聚类分析法提高数据挖掘的效率?

在当今的网络行业中,数据挖掘已经成为了一项不可或缺的技术。然而,随着数据量的不断增加,如何高效地挖掘出有价值的信息却成为了一个亟待解决的问题。而聚类分析法作为一种常用的数据挖掘方法,正逐渐受到人们的关注。那么,什么是聚类分析法?它在数据挖掘中有着怎样的应用场景?与其他数据挖掘方法相比又有何优势?更重要的是,如何利用聚类分析法来提高数据挖掘的效率?让我们一起来揭开这个引人入胜的话题。

什么是聚类分析法?

聚类分析法是一种常用的数据挖掘技术,它可以帮助我们更有效地处理大量的数据,从而提高数据挖掘的效率。那么,什么是聚类分析法呢?

首先,让我们来看看聚类分析法的定义。简单来说,聚类分析法就是将一组数据按照某种规则划分成不同的类别或群组。这些类别之间具有相似性,而不同类别之间则具有明显的差异。通过对数据进行聚类分析,我们可以更好地理解数据之间的关系,并从中发现隐藏在数据背后的信息。

那么为什么要使用聚类分析法呢?其实,在现实生活中,我们经常会遇到大量的数据,但是这些数据往往杂乱无章、难以理解。如果我们能够将这些数据按照一定规则进行分类和归纳,就可以更快地找到有用的信息,并且能够更有效地利用这些信息。

接下来,让我们来看看如何使用聚类分析法提高数据挖掘效率。首先,我们需要选择合适的算法来进行聚类分析。常用的算法包括K-means、层次聚类等。其次,需要对数据进行预处理,包括数据清洗、数据转换等。然后,我们可以根据需要选择合适的特征来进行聚类分析。最后,通过可视化工具来展示聚类结果,从而更直观地理解数据之间的关系

聚类分析法在数据挖掘中的应用场景

聚类分析法是一种常用的数据挖掘技术,它可以帮助我们更快地发现数据中的规律和模式。在网络行业中,聚类分析法也有着广泛的应用场景,下面就让我们一起来看看吧!

1. 网站用户群体分析

对于一个网站来说,了解自己的用户群体是非常重要的。利用聚类分析法,可以将用户按照不同的特征进行分组,比如年龄、性别、地域等等。这样就可以更加深入地了解不同群体的偏好和行为习惯,从而为网站优化提供有力的数据支持。

2. 商品推荐系统

随着电商行业的发展,人们购物方式已经从线下转移到了线上。为了提高用户购物体验和销售额,电商平台需要建立一个有效的商品推荐系统。聚类分析法可以根据用户的浏览记录和购买记录,将他们划分到不同的群组,并向每个群组推荐最符合他们兴趣爱好的商品。

3. 舆情分析

在网络时代,舆情监测和管理已经成为企业必备的能力。利用聚类分析法可以对社交媒体上的大量评论和留言进行分类,从而发现用户的情绪倾向和关注点。这样企业就可以更加准确地把握公众舆论,及时做出应对措施。

4. 网络安全检测

随着网络攻击日益猖獗,保障网络安全已经成为各行业的重要任务。聚类分析法可以对网络流量进行分析,从中筛选出异常数据,并将其归类到不同的攻击类型。这样就可以更快地发现和应对潜在的网络安全威胁。

5. 营销策略制定

针对不同的产品或服务,企业需要制定不同的营销策略。利用聚类分析法可以将消费者按照购买行为和偏好进行分类,从而为企业提供有针对性的营销方案。这样就能够更有效地吸引潜在客户并提高转化率

聚类分析法与其他数据挖掘方法的对比

1. 聚类分析法和其他数据挖掘方法的概念

聚类分析法是一种无监督学习算法,它通过对数据进行分组,将具有相似特征的数据点归为同一类别。而其他数据挖掘方法如分类、关联规则挖掘等都属于有监督学习算法,需要提供已知结果的训练集来进行学习和预测。

2. 数据处理能力

聚类分析法可以处理大量的未标记数据,不需要事先对数据进行标记或分类。而其他数据挖掘方法需要有已知结果的训练集来进行学习和预测,因此对于未标记的大量数据处理能力较弱。

3. 处理复杂关系能力

聚类分析法可以发现数据中的复杂关系,如非线性关系、多元关系等。而其他数据挖掘方法通常只能发现简单线性关系。

4. 结果解释性

聚类分析法得到的结果通常比较直观易懂,可以帮助用户发现数据中隐藏的模式和结构。而其他数据挖掘方法得到的结果可能比较抽象,需要经过专业解释才能理解。

5. 适用范围

聚类分析法适用于各种类型的数据,如数值型、文本型、图像型等。而其他数据挖掘方法通常只适用于特定类型的数据。

6. 算法复杂度

聚类分析法通常具有较低的算法复杂度,可以快速处理大量数据。而其他数据挖掘方法可能具有更高的算法复杂度,需要更多的计算资源和时间。

7. 数据预处理要求

聚类分析法对数据的预处理要求相对较低,可以直接使用原始数据进行分析。而其他数据挖掘方法可能需要进行特征提取、降维等预处理操作才能得到有效结果。

8. 应用场景

聚类分析法适用于市场细分、客户群体分析、产品分类等领域。而其他数据挖掘方法适用于推荐系统、欺诈检测、医疗诊断等领域。

9. 结果效果评估

聚类分析法通常通过评估不同聚类结果之间的差异来确定最佳分类数。而其他数据挖掘方法则可以通过准确率、召回率等指标来评估模型效果

如何利用聚类分析法提高数据挖掘的效率?

在当今数字化时代,数据挖掘已成为企业发展和决策的重要工具。然而,随着数据量的不断增加,如何高效地挖掘出有价值的信息成为了一大挑战。幸运的是,聚类分析法作为一种常用的数据挖掘技术,可以帮助我们解决这一问题。

那么,如何利用聚类分析法提高数据挖掘的效率呢?下面就让我来为你详细介绍。

1. 了解聚类分析法

首先,我们需要明确什么是聚类分析法。简单来说,它是一种将数据根据相似性进行分组的方法。通过对大量数据进行分类和归纳,可以帮助我们发现其中存在的模式和规律。

2. 选择合适的算法

在应用聚类分析法时,选择合适的算法非常重要。不同算法适用于不同类型的数据和问题。因此,在使用之前,我们需要仔细研究各种算法,并根据实际情况选择最合适的算法。

3. 数据预处理

在进行聚类分析之前,我们需要对原始数据进行预处理。这包括清洗、去除异常值、填充缺失值等操作。通过预处理,可以使数据更加规范和准确,从而提高聚类分析的效果。

4. 设定合理的参数

聚类分析法有许多可调节的参数,如聚类数、距离度量方法等。在使用时,我们需要根据实际情况和需求来设定这些参数。一个合理的参数设置可以大大提高聚类分析的效率和准确性。

5. 结合可视化工具

除了利用计算机进行数据挖掘外,我们还可以结合可视化工具来帮助我们更直观地观察数据特征和结果。通过可视化,我们可以更容易地发现数据中存在的模式和规律,并作出相应的决策

聚类分析法作为一种有效的数据挖掘方法,在各个领域都有着广泛的应用。它能够帮助我们快速发现数据中隐藏的规律,提高数据挖掘的效率。同时,与其他数据挖掘方法相比,聚类分析法具有更强的灵活性和可解释性。因此,在进行数据挖掘时,我们不妨多考虑采用聚类分析法来优化我们的工作流程。

我是速盾网的编辑小速。如果您在CDN加速和网络安全方面有任何需求,请记得联系我们。我们将竭诚为您提供最优质的服务。谢谢阅读本文,祝您在使用聚类分析法时取得更好的成果!

原创文章,作者:牛晓晓,如若转载,请注明出处:https://www.sudun.com/ask/19714.html

(0)
牛晓晓's avatar牛晓晓
上一篇 2024年4月15日 下午3:33
下一篇 2024年4月15日 下午3:35

相关推荐

  • 如何更好地使用200003.0?

    你是否曾经遇到过在网络行业中使用200003.0时遇到各种问题?或许你对200003.0并不陌生,但是是否真正了解它的功能和特点呢?又或者你正在寻找适合自己的200003.0版本,…

    问答 2024年4月8日
    0
  • hibernate二级缓存配置及使用指南

    随着网络行业的发展,越来越多的企业开始使用Hibernate作为ORM框架来管理数据库。而在使用Hibernate时,我们不可避免地会遇到性能问题。为了解决这一问题,今天我们将为大…

    问答 2024年3月29日
    0
  • ajax框架的优缺点及应用场景解析

    今天,我们来聊一聊网络行业中备受关注的话题——Ajax框架。你是否听说过这个名字?它是一种前端技术,可以实现无刷新的网页交互效果。或许你会想,这和其他的前端技术有什么不同呢?但是,…

    问答 2024年4月1日
    0
  • 如何学习dart语言?

    想要在网络行业有所作为,掌握多种编程语言是必不可少的。而Dart语言作为近年来备受瞩目的新兴语言,其简洁高效的特点和强大的优势吸引了众多程序员的关注。但是如何学习这门语言却是许多人…

    问答 2024年4月9日
    0

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注